Tantita Reiterates Strong Support For Nation Building At Ongoing Joseniho Kids Football League in Abuja
By Monday Peters, Abuja
A leading security firm, the Tantita Security Services Nigeria Limited has re-emphasised its commitment to nation-building and national development through its sponsorship of the ongoing Joseniho Kids Football League Abuja 2026.
The firm’s position was made known at the opening ceremony of the grassroots tournament held on Sunday at Ace Turf, Gwarimpa, Abuja. Representing the firm, the Community Relations Manager, Dcn Akposafagha Benedict Seimode, said Tantita remained deeply invested in initiatives that promote unity, peace, and youth development.
The five-month competition commenced with opening fixtures across the U-7, U-9, U-11, U-13 and U-15 age categories, drawing young players and families from across the Federal Capital Territory.
Addressing journalists at the event, Seimode commended the organisers for engaging children in constructive activities at an early stage of life.
“Tantita is keenly interested in nation-building and development. Football itself is a big aspect of nation-building and national development, which is why we keyed into the initiative by partnering with the prganizers.
“Football is a game that brings people together, unify people irrespective of where you are from, and therefore, we will continue to support the organizers of this event.
“Anything that has to do with social life, foster peace and unity, it is our interest. We have decided to see how we can bring families together to pursue this drive.
“The Joseniho Kids Football League focuses between ages 7 and 14, and when you catch young minds early enough, it is a plus to society, and Tantita will continue to support this initiative.”
Organisers of the league praised the company for extending its support beyond its core operational base in the Niger Delta.
Lead organiser, Dr. Victor Isereke, said: “I want to specially thank our lead sponsors, Tantita Security Services Nigeria Limited, renowned for protecting oil facilities in the country and has been a strong force community and human capital development.
“This is not their operational zone. They are far in the south, but they deemed it fit that whether a child in North, East, West, or South, all are deserving of their goodwill. We appreciate them for giving us this opportunity to reach out to Kids in Abuja”.
Tantita Security Services Nigeria Limited is widely known for its role in pipeline surveillance and protection of oil facilities in Nigeria, while also supporting community and youth-focused initiatives across the country.
